Taiwan Ranking gives Waterloo Engineering top marks

Thursday, November 17, 2011

Waterloo Engineering has ranked an impressive second in Canada in the 2011 Taiwan Ranking’s engineering field. In the ranking’s engineering subjects Waterloo’s chemical engineering was ranked first and electrical engineering was ranked second. The rankings are conducted by researchers at National Taiwan University and sponsored by the Higher Education Evaluation & Accreditation Council of Taiwan (HEEACT). They use eight indicators, all based on bibilometric data sourced through Thompson Reuters products (the SCI and SSCI indices, and Essential Science Indicators and Journal Citation Reports), including some measures of the last 11 years and some measures of the most recent year.
